Plaque is a sticky, soft film which contains bacteria. This bacteria is what causes gum disease and tooth decay if you do not remove it by brushing and flossing daily and visit your dentist in Silver Spring, MD twice a year for a dental cleaning and checkup. Tarter is a hard calcified deposit which forms on the teeth and contributes to tooth decay.

Your Silver Spring, MD dental hygienist uses specialized instruments to gently scrape along and below the gum line to remove these deposits. These dental instruments are sterilized after each use so they can be used on other dental patients as well. A dental mirror will be used during your dental cleaning so that your Silver Spring, MD dental hygienist, and your dentist can inspect the hard-to-see areas of your mouth.

An ultrasonic instrument is a device also used for dental cleanings at dental offices in Silver Spring, MD. This instrument uses mild vibrations to loosen larger pieces of tar. It also sprays mists of cool water to wash the loosened debris away. Once the larger areas of tartar are removed, your hygienist will use curettes for scaling your teeth to get rid of smaller deposits and smooth the tooth surface. Each tooth will be scaled.

Once that is finished, your teeth will be polished with a handpiece that contains a soft rubber cup and spins. A gritty toothpaste solution is put into the cup and spins at the tip creating a smooth, shiny surface on your teeth. Your teeth will then be flossed. In addition, as part of your dental cleaning in Silver Spring, MD you may have a fluoride treatment where a flexible foam tray with fluoride is placed over your teeth for 30 seconds, and then you spit the rest into a saliva ejector.

Reasons for Dental Teeth Cleanings

  1. Prevent Oral Cancer. During your teeth cleaning, your dentist is also screening for oral cancer which is curable if diagnosed early.
  2. Prevent Gum Disease. Gum disease if caught in the gingivitis state can be treated and reversed. If not caught early, periodontitis may follow which is a more serious and advanced stage of gum disease. Regular teeth cleanings in Silver Spring, MD along with daily brushing and flossing twice a day can prevent gum disease.
  3. Maintain Good Oral and Physical Health. A dental teeth cleaning every six months in Silver Spring, MD helps to maintain healthy teeth and gums reducing your risk of heart disease and strokes.
  4. Prevent Tooth Loss. Gum disease is one of the leading causes of tooth loss in adults in Silver Spring, MD. Regular dental checkups and a professional teeth cleaning along with daily brushing and flossing are vital to preventing tooth loss. Keeping your teeth helps you to be able to chew food better and is better for your overall health.
  5. Prevent Bad Breath. Most people with halitosis, bad breath, have a dental problem causing bad breath. Regular checkups and teeth cleanings in Silver Spring, MD are the best way to prevent problems with bad breath.
  6. Brighter and Whiter Smile. A professional teeth cleaning in Silver Spring, MD will allow your dental hygienist to remove most tobacco, coffee, and tea stains. Your dental hygienist will also polish your teeth to a brighter and whiter smile.

You should spend at least two to three minutes, twice daily brushing and flossing your teeth. Brush your teeth gently. Apply just enough pressure to feel the bristles against your gums and between your teeth to avoid gum injury and tooth wear. Change your toothbrush every three months or if it begins to look worn. Always change your toothbrush after you have been sick.
